Viscounts occupies a former church hall of around a century's age on Northland Row in Dungannon, converted into a themed restaurant by owner Nigel Scott and trading since 1994. The listed building keeps its cathedral-style timber ceiling and gothic stained-glass windows, and the interior leans into a medieval banqueting theme with heavy furniture and period detail. The kitchen works with locally sourced meat and produce across a broad menu of grills, steaks and traditional dishes aimed at families and larger groups. The restaurant received the Belfast Telegraph Blue Ribbon award, which named it among the province's leading restaurants. It has remained a single independent site under the same ownership for three decades, distinct from any chain, and functions as one of Dungannon's better-known dining rooms for celebrations and group bookings as well as everyday meals.
